3d8a51e13d34db680f31c1deac170b3cd3452322bedf55433ae1b1859f2b5c40

1443385 (173831 blocks ago)

⏴ Block 1443384 (8df5b04d...b00) | Block 1443386 ⏵ | Latest block ⏭

Metadata

10/31/23, 8:52 AM UTC (241d 10:23:11 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details